Man gets 10 to 20 years for attempted homicide over a car

Paul Harper

A Butler County judge Tuesday sentenced a 72-year-old Portersville man to at least 10 years in prison for attempted criminal homicide.

Judge William Shaffer also determined that Paul Harper is severely mentally ill, a designation that will help Harper receive mental health treatment during his prison sentence of 10 to 20 years.

Harper pleaded guilty in March to shooting at Christopher Galbreath in early July 2017 over the sale of a car. He has remained in Butler County Prison since his arrest on July 4, 2017.

“I never imagined someone would try to take my life over nothing,” Galbreath said in court. “I can't put into words the pain and suffering of my family and friends caused by this man.”
